Is there any 11x14" sheet film other than Ilford?
Is there any 11x14" sheet film other than Ilford?
Yes!
I cut 14X17 X-Ray to 11X14.
Second choice is Ilford HP5.
Third choice is Kodak special order.
I have 6 different 11X14 film choices in hand if I count glass plate.
Oops, I forgot paper negatives...
When that runs out, I will make emulsions.
But before that I’ll buy expired film, plates or learn wet plate.

I use HP5 instead of FP4 because it's like a dollar a sheet less or something
however... considering how many sheets I overexpose because I forget that it's two stops faster than everything else (including the digitals) that I shoot in studio... maybe that is not the place to cut costs
I got a good laugh out of that one. When it comes to 11x14 and the other ULF sizes lets face it, being overly cost conscience got tossed out with yesterdays garbage because we all knew it is an expensive gig when we went down this road. Like you said given the price of admission the best thing IMHO is to get the best film possible and triple check everything before you trip the shutter. Personally because FP4 is only slightly more expensive I shoot it along with my stash of Efke 25. I gave a box of 11x14 HP5 away less the two sheets it took me to ascertain we were just not going to get along very well (being very kind).
